Warning Signs You Need Ceiling Water Extraction

Catching the warning signs of water damage early is crucial in preventing costly repairs and health hazards. Here are some common signs you need ceiling water extraction: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, persistent musty odors can show high humidity levels in your home, which can lead to mold growth and health problems. If you notice a musty smell in your home that won’t go away, it’s time to call our team for ceiling water extraction services.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ling

Water stains on your ceiling can be a sign of water damage or a leaky roof. If you notice water stains on your ceiling,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and health hazards.

Warped or Discolored Drywall

Warped or discolored drywall can show water damage or high humidity levels in your home. If you notice warped or discolored drywall, it’s time to call our team for ceiling water extraction services.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or high humidity levels in your home. If you notice peeling paint or wallpaper,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and health hazards.

Visible Signs of Mold or Mildew

Visible signs of mold or mildew can show health hazards in your home. If you notice visible signs of mold or mildew, it’s time to call our team for ceiling water extraction services.

Electrical Issues or Short Circuits

Electrical issues or short circuits can be a sign of water damage or high humidity levels in your home. If you notice electrical issues or short circuits,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and health hazards.

Ceiling Water Extraction Cost In Buffalo, SC

The cost of ceiling water extraction services in Buffalo, SC can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. On average, you can expect to pay between $500 and $2,500 for ceiling water extraction services. But, prices can range from $1,000 to $5,000 or more for extensive water damage or large affected areas.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Initial Cleanup $100-$500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ions.
Water Extraction and Drying $300-$2,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and drying time.
Moisture Readings and Testing $50-$200 Number of readings and testing equipment needed.
Containment and Repair $500-$2,500 Size of affected area, type of repair needed, and local labor costs.
Disinfection and Deodorization $100-$500 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and disinfection methods.

Keep in mind that these are estimates, and the final cost will depend on the specifics of your situation and the services you need. We offer free estimates and will work with you to find out the best course of action for your ceiling water extraction needs.

Common Questions About Ceiling Water Extraction

Is Ceiling Water Extraction Covered by Insurance?

Ceiling water extraction services are often covered by insurance, but the specifics depend on your policy and the cause of the damage. Our team will work with your insurance provider to ensure you get the coverage you need.

How Long Does Ceiling Water Extraction Take?

The length of time it takes to complete ceiling water extraction services dep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Typically, the process can take anywhere from a few hours to several days or even weeks.

Can I Prevent Ceiling Water Extraction?

Yes, you can prevent ceiling water extraction by addressing leaks quickly, maintaining your roof and gutters, and ensuring proper ventilation in your home. Regular inspections and maintenance can help prevent water damage and the need for ceiling water extraction services.
